Warning Signs You Need Flooring Replacement After Water Damage in Dundee, OR

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potentially hazardous living conditions. Don’t Ignore These Signs and risk further damage: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strange smells can show the presence of mold or mildew. Don’t ignore these odors, as they can lead to respiratory issues and other health problems. Act Fast to prevent long-term health consequences.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Visible warping or buckling of your flooring can show significant water damage. Don’t wait to address this issue, as it can lead to further structural damage and costly repairs. Don’t Delay in contacting our team for help.

Discoloration or Stains

Visible discoloration or stains on your flooring can show water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and potentially hazardous living conditions. Seek Professional Help to prevent costly consequences.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can show moisture issues, which can lead to water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can have long-term consequences for your property’s integrity. Address the Issue before it’s too late.

Excessive Moisture or Humidity

Visible excessive moisture or humidity in your home or business can show a larger issue.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to costly repairs and potentially hazardous living conditions. Act Now to prevent further damage.

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ks can show significant water damage. Don’t ignore these signs, as they can lead to further structural damage and costly repairs. Don’t Delay in contacting our team for help.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water stain on hardwood floor Yes No You can handle small water stains with DIY cleaning products and techniques.
Water damage to entire room No Yes Water damage to an entire room needs profess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Musty odors and warping flooring No Yes Musty odors and warping flooring show significant water damage that needs professional attention to prevent health risks and further damage.
Water damage to subfloor or underlying structure No Yes Water damage to subfloor or underlying structure needs professional expertise to prevent costly repairs and potential safety hazards.
Unsure about the extent of water damage No Yes When unsure about the extent of water damage, it’s always best to err on the side of caution and call a professional to assess the situation.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Dundee, OR

The cost of Flooring Replacement After Water Damage can vary a lot dep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Dundee, OR. These estimates are based on average costs and may not reflect your specific situation. Get a Personalized Quote from our team for an accurate assessment of the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, severity of water damage, and local conditions in Dundee, OR, can drive up or down the cost of this service.
Flooring removal and replacement $1,000 – $5,000 The type of flooring, size of the affected area, and local labor costs can affect the price of this service.
Inspections and testing $100 – $500 The complexity of the inspection and testing process can drive up or down the cost of this service.
Final walk-through and cleaning $100 – $500 The thoroughness of the final walk-through and cleaning process can affect the price of this service.
More repairs or renovations $500 – $5,000 The scope and complexity of more repairs or renovations can drive up or down the cost of this service.
